Chapter 89

“Auri, the sun is going down.”

I swallowed. “I can’t leave him, Logan. If I leave, he disappears.”

Logan’s fingers brushed my cheek, electricity lighting my skin. “He will never disappear Auri. You will always have him. You will alway keep him in your heart. Your memories together will never disappear.”

I took a gasping breath, more tears flowing out of my eyes and collected at his fingers. “It hurts.” I finally whispered out, my lips shaking as I tried to swallow my cries.

“I know, Auri. I know.” He leaned his head against mine, still brushing my cheek softly, wiping away my tears.

My head slipped off his shoulder for a moment as I started to lose consciousness but I snapped it back, sitting up. I inhaled and lifted my head to the sky. The cool air was starting to sweep through the trees, signaling that the sun was going down. I bit my lip until I tasted blood. I didn’t want to leave him but I couldn’t stay. I knew I couldn’t.
